Sassafras tree blooming in the Brightside demonstration garden
Sassafras tree blooming in the Brightside demonstration garden Our little sassafras tree is blooming in the demonstration garden. This all-season tree has clusters of small yellow flowers that nearly cover the tree in early spring. In the fall, colors change to deep orange, scarlet and purple. What is naturescaping?
What is Naturescaping? Naturescaping is simply landscaping that works with the natural character of the site opposed to working against it. Both native and non-native species are utilized, and selecting the right plant for the right place is of the utmost importance.
